Default SIms 4 - Harvesting wild plants/spawn time for growth
I have had my sim travel to the other neighborhood in order to harvest different wild plants to add to her ever expanding garden. Every time I go, only the plants available in her own neighborhood, daisies and crysanthemums, are available to harvest. The lemon tree, cherry tree, blackberry bush, and lily plants can never be harvested. However, the sage plant she can harvest. Her gardening skill is level 8, so I don't think that's an issue. I even had my sim and her whole family stay the day to give time for the plants to grow in game time. The plants did grow, and some became harvestable, just not the plants I wanted her to get.

Different plants grow at different rates. I'm actually doing the same thing in my game at the moment. Trying to get a lily to harvest. You have a couple options. At level 7 (i think) you can take a cutting of the plant you want to be grafted later. The other option is to stay in that neighborhood until the plant is ready for harvest. The plants will grow while you are in the neighborhood, but you may need to wait as long as 2 or 3 days. In that case what I do is visit a house in the neighborhood and take care of any needs there, cooking, eating, sleeping while I wait for the plant to be ready for harvest.

the neighborhoods are dormant unless you hang out in them.
Plants will not grow unless you stay there for so many hours..
even food will not spoil if you leave it in a park unless you spend time in that park.
(also different plants grow in different worlds and different areas, so you may need to explore a few more)
